Course Outline
- Introduction to Microsoft Azure
- Creating resource groups, services, and their configuration using the portal, CloudShell, and Azure CLI
- Overview of available services
- Hosting options: virtual machines, containerization, serverless
- Creating and configuring virtual machines
- Architecture styles
- Data storage services: Table Storage, Blob Storage, SQL Server, CosmosDB
- Azure App Service and related services
- Azure Kubernetes Service and Azure Container Services
- Sample deployments to AppService: WordPress and ASP.NET applications
- Overview of modern application development schema:
- Inner and outer loops
- Containers and AKS clusters
- DevOps, CI/CD
- Introduction to Docker images and containers:
- Overview of basic concepts: image, container, DockerFile
- Creating application images for .NET Framework and .NET Core
- When to use .NET Framework and when to use .NET Core?
- Preparing a Web API service with a database and SSL certificate
- Using Swagger tool for API documentation
- Kubernetes:
- Overview of key concepts such as Control Plane, Worker Nodes, Pods
-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S):
- What does AKS manage?
- Creating a cluster with Linux and Windows Server containers – discussing differences
- Deploying applications to AKS
- Horizontal and vertical scaling of applications
- Testing applications under load
- Certificate configuration
- Helm
- Terraform
- Cluster monitoring
- Integration with Azure DevOps and automated CI/CD deployments
- Mini-workshop: independent implementation of applications, configuration of services in Microsoft Azure and AKS by training participants
- Summary and next steps
